Lines Matching refs:filename
269 def GetApkFileInfo(filename, compressed_extension, skipped_prefixes): argument
303 is_apk = (filename.endswith(".apk") or
305 filename.endswith(compressed_apk_extension)))
310 filename.endswith(compressed_apk_extension))
311 should_be_skipped = filename.startswith(tuple(skipped_prefixes))
333 if (info.filename.startswith('SYSTEM/apex') and
334 info.filename.endswith('.apex')):
335 name = os.path.basename(info.filename)
342 info.filename, compressed_extension, OPTIONS.skip_apks_with_path_prefix)
346 name = os.path.basename(info.filename)
366 if (not info.filename.startswith('SYSTEM/apex') or
367 not info.filename.endswith('.apex')):
370 name = os.path.basename(info.filename)
455 [len(os.path.basename(i.filename)) for i in input_tf_zip.infolist()
456 if GetApkFileInfo(i.filename, compressed_extension, [])[0]])
460 filename = info.filename
461 if filename.startswith("IMAGES/"):
466 if filename.startswith("OTA/") and filename.endswith(".img"):
469 data = input_tf_zip.read(filename)
472 filename, compressed_extension, OPTIONS.skip_apks_with_path_prefix)
478 " (skipped due to matching prefix)" % (filename,))
483 name = os.path.basename(filename)
501 elif filename.startswith("SYSTEM/apex") and filename.endswith(".apex"):
502 name = os.path.basename(filename)
523 common.ZipWrite(output_tf_zip, signed_apex, filename)
532 elif (os.path.dirname(filename) == 'SYSTEM/etc/security/apex' and
533 filename != 'SYSTEM/etc/security/apex/'):
537 elif filename in (
564 print("Rewriting %s:" % (filename,))
573 elif filename.endswith("mac_permissions.xml"):
574 print("Rewriting %s with new keys." % (filename,))
579 elif filename in ("SYSTEM/recovery-from-boot.p",
593 filename in (
600 elif filename == "META/misc_info.txt":
605 filename in ("BOOT/RAMDISK/verity_key",
609 (filename.startswith("BOOT/RAMDISK/avb/") or
610 filename.startswith("BOOT/RAMDISK/first_stage_ramdisk/avb/"))):
613 if filename.endswith(key_to_remove):
615 print("Removing AVB public key from ramdisk: %s" % filename)
622 elif OPTIONS.replace_verity_keyid and filename == "BOOT/cmdline":
626 elif filename == "META/care_map.pb" or filename == "META/care_map.txt":
630 elif filename in (
640 common.ZipWrite(output_tf_zip, public_key, filename)
643 elif filename in (
718 "%s.x509.pem." % (e.filename, e.strerror, old, new))
807 def WriteOtacerts(output_zip, filename, keys): argument
820 common.ZipWriteStr(output_zip, filename, temp_file.getvalue())
877 def ReplaceVerityPublicKey(output_zip, filename, key_path): argument
886 common.ZipWrite(output_zip, key_path, arcname=filename)